Affected versions of this package are vulnerable to Unverified Password Change in the OAuth2 authentication module when the password is silently rewritten to the username upon OAuth2 re-login. An attacker can gain unauthorized access to user accounts by authenticating with both the username and password set to the username, thereby obtaining a session with the victim's privileges. This is only exploitable if the OAuth2 authentication module is enabled with account creation allowed (the default setting), and the username meets the minimum password length requirement.
